“Polar vortices have been around forever,” explained Prof. Happer to Climate Depot. “They have almost nothing to do with more CO2 [carbon dioxide] in the atmosphere.”

Prof. Happer refers, of course, to the claim made by Dr. Holdren that changing polar vortices — the recent cold spell that swept the U.S. was the result of a polar vortex swirling at a lower latitude than normal — are the consequence of a warming planet. On the contrary, polar vortices are completely normal, and they vary from year to year, causing extreme cold events at different latitudes, just as they did back in 1777 just before the Battle of Princeton.

“On the night of January 2-3 [1777], a polar vortex swept across New Jersey, with snow and a very hard freeze,” writes Marc Morano for Climate Depot, noting that this extreme cold event, which was similar to the one that recently hit the U.S., actually helped George Washington win this important battle against the British — and it occurred more than 230 years ago, long before man-made “global warming” was a staple in the political vernacular.

“The extremely cold air at the bottom of the vortex can be carried south by meanders of the jet stream at the edge of the vortex,” adds Prof. Happer about the logistics of polar vortices, which change naturally. “We will have to live with polar vortices as long as the sun shines and the earth rotates.”
